Core Insights - A couple successfully purchased a notable property in Wahroonga for AUD 2.905 million after three self-bids during an auction [1][3] - The property, located at 86 King Rd, is a six-bedroom Tudor-style home, which is rare in Australia and was initially listed with a guide price of AUD 2.7 million [1][3] Auction Details - The auction attracted only one registered bidder, the couple, who raised their bids from AUD 2.87 million to AUD 2.905 million [3] - The auctioneer, Tim Latham, indicated that the reserve price was adjusted to facilitate the sale during the auction [5] Market Context - Latham noted that the impact of interest rate changes is not uniform across the market, with some auctions attracting multiple bidders while others have only one [7] - The previous transaction for the property occurred in 2017, with a sale price of AUD 2.201 million [5]
